There was a League meeting last week at which some details of next season were provided and details for the end of this season were also confirmed.
The u15 Challenge Cup Final will be played at Matlock Town FC's Reynolds Stadium, on Friday 29th April - but the kick off will be at 6.30pm (and not at 8pm as previously advised - the u17 Final will be played the same night and will kick off at the later time). Adult spectators are usually charged an entrance fee - there was no information provided on what the charge will be this year but last year it was £3. This helps covers the cost of staging the finals. For anybody that wants to see a Cup Final at this ground before 29th April, the Senior Ladies' Cup Final will be played on Sunday 17th April, between Ilkeston Town and Killamarsh, kick off 2pm. The League Championship Play Off decider, between the two teams that finish top of the Northern and Southern sections of the u15 League, will be played on either 14 or 21 May at Cavendish Fields at Matlock. The League's Trophy Presentation Evening will be on Thursday 26th May at Matlock Town FC Sports & Social Club, Matlock, commencing at 7pm ---------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- Next season will start on Saturday 10th September. The girls have been asked to let us know next Friday whether they intend playing for PPJ next season, so we can start planning. Two teams have notified the league they will not be playing next season, so the u15 League will be played as a single league (no north/south divide) on a conventional home and away basis. Alvaston Park should be operational for next season but it is not yet clear whether 9-a-side pitches will be available to u15 teams, as we understand the City Council only propose to allocate three 9-a-side pitches for girls football. I don't believe this is a final decision so we will be lobbying batz for a more generous pitch allocation! |
